IGNITION TIMING (GASOLINE)
All models are equipped with an electronic computer-controlled ignition system. Timing on this system is only adjustable on Tracker equipped with 2.0L engine. Timing should be set to 5 degrees BTDC. For adjustment procedure, see ON-VEHICLE ADJUSTMENTS - TRUCKS - EXCEPT TRACKER article.

THROTTLE POSITION (TP) SENSOR
Note. On 6.5L diesel engines, throttle control is electronic with NO mechanical link from engine to accelerator pedal. The PCM monitors the position of accelerator pedal based on signals from a nonadjustable Accelerator Pedal Position (APP) module. The APP module is mounted above the accelerator pedal.
